First-Day Checklist — Item 7: Training Video Studio

Contractors recording induction or training material at Quellan Point must book Studio B through the facilities diary before arrival. On the day, collect a lapel microphone from the media cupboard, confirm the lighting rig is powered down when you leave, and return all cabling to the labelled hooks. The studio door is kept locked at all times, so you will need the entry code provided below.

door code, tajof-kageg: bdg-QVDCE-3

Subject: DR drill — proctoring queue failover on Thursday

Hi support team,

This Thursday we're running a disaster-recovery drill for the Examshade proctoring queue. At 10:00 we'll fail the primary queue over to the Bridgemoor standby region. Expect sessions to pause for up to three minutes; candidates will see a holding screen, and no exams should be lost. Please log any tickets with the tag "drill" so we can filter them afterward. If you need to access the standby console during the window, use the recovery passphrase below.

recovery phrase for fajeg-kawep: druix-gorius-briax-ulaeth-fraox-lammir-pelox-jormir-pelwyn-julir

Step 4: Deploying PruneBot (our stale-branch cleanup bot). Future maintainers, a heads-up: PruneBot runs nightly against the Fernwick monorepo and anything it hasn't seen a commit on in 90 days gets flagged, then deleted a week later. Don't change the grace period without pinging the platform channel first — people get grumpy. Once you've bumped the version in the manifest and the dry-run output looks sane, push the container to the internal registry. The deploy key for the registry push follows.

deploy key for kagup-bawig: bky9_ZMq28eTw9